Company Overview

Company history and background logo History and Background

RE/MAX, LLC was founded in 1973 by Dave and Gail Liniger in Denver, Colorado. It pioneered the 'bubble' logo and a unique commission structure that attracted top-producing agents. RE/MAX Holdings, Inc. (RMAX) is the parent company that operates the RE/MAX and Motto Mortgage brands. A significant milestone was its initial public offering (IPO) in December 2013. The company has since focused on expanding its global footprint and diversifying its service offerings through strategic acquisitions and brand development.

Company business area logo Core Business Areas

  • Franchisor Operations (RE/MAX): This segment is the core of RE/MAX Holdings, generating revenue through franchise fees and royalties from its network of independent real estate brokers and agents globally. RE/MAX operates under a franchise model, providing brand recognition, training, technology, and marketing support to its affiliates.
  • Motto Mortgage: This segment offers residential mortgage brokerage services. Motto Mortgage operates as a franchisor of mortgage loan originators, allowing them to operate under the Motto Mortgage brand and leverage its technology and compliance support. This provides a complementary service to RE/MAX agents and their clients.

Top Products and Market Share

Product Key Offerings logo Key Offerings

  • RE/MAX Brand Franchising: This is RE/MAX's primary product, offering independent real estate brokerages and agents the right to use the RE/MAX brand, its proprietary technology, marketing tools, and training programs. Revenue is generated from initial franchise fees, ongoing royalties (typically a percentage of agent commissions), and ancillary services. Competitors include other major real estate franchisors like Keller Williams Realty, Realogy (Coldwell Banker, Century 21, ERA, Sotheby's International Realty), and eXp Realty. Market share is difficult to quantify precisely due to the franchise model, but RE/MAX consistently ranks among the top real estate brands globally in terms of agent count and transaction volume.
  • Motto Mortgage Franchising: This product offers individuals and businesses the opportunity to become a franchised mortgage broker. Motto Mortgage provides access to a loan origination platform, compliance support, and branding. Its competitors include independent mortgage brokers, national mortgage lenders, and other mortgage brokerage franchisors. Specific market share for Motto Mortgage as a franchisor is less widely reported than for the RE/MAX brand, but it aims to capture a share of the residential mortgage brokerage market.

Competitive Landscape

RE/MAX Holdings competes in a fragmented market with both large franchisors and independent brokerages. Its advantage lies in its strong global brand and a high concentration of top-performing agents. However, newer models like eXp Realty, with their cloud-based structure and attractive commission splits, and tech-forward companies like Compass, present significant competition by offering different value propositions to agents and consumers.

RE/MAX Holdings, Inc. operates as a franchisor of real estate brokerage services in the United States, Canada, and internationally. The company operates through three segments: Real Estate, Mortgage, and Marketing Funds. It offers real estate brokerage franchising services under the RE/MAX brand name; mortgage brokerage services to real estate brokers, real estate professionals, mortgage professionals, and other investors under the Motto Mortgage brand name; and mortgage loan processing software and services under the wemlo brand name. The company also provides BoldTrail platform, which integrates a suite of digital products that enables agents, brokers, and teams to establish, manage, and grow client relationships; and RE/MAX University platform, a learning hub designed to help each agent in their professional expertise. The company was founded in 1973 and is headquartered in Denver, Colorado.
